Here They Come

For the next three days, the period known as Labor Day weekend which signifies the unofficial end of summer, the Jersey Shore will be inundated with vacationers looking for that one last taste of summer before fall creeps in, their children return to school, and weekends are spent watching pennant race baseball and gridiron goonery. Today I was asked to get photos of those who've arrived at the beaches early to get a head start on ushering out yet another vacation season. In stead, what I found was desolation. Practically no one had made it to the beaches yet, as they were all still stuck in traffic. Besides, today was overcast, anyway.
